[Read About Natural Seizure Care] Salvador is a 9 year old miniature schnauzer who is blind and diagnosed with heart failure. I am no longer able to care for him like he needs. He comes with everything needed to take care of him bed, leash, harness, bowels, food, 3 months of prescribed Lasix/vetmedin (his heart meds). He needs almost 24/7 care. He needs someone that knows what it's like having a blind dog. He can't exercise much, but still happy to go on small walks to potty. He is happy to eat his food and treats. He needs to be near a gentle human or another well behaved dog for reassurance that he is safe most of the time. He'll bark to let you know when he is hungry or needs to go out. Which is often, because the heart meds make him have to go more often. He needs to be on a leash otherwise he'll run into things or off steps. Needs a safe space indoors and used to sleeping on a low to the ground futon he can get on and off himself.
